Concrete driveway replacement involves removing an existing, worn, or damaged driveway and installing a new, durable surface in its place. This service typically includes breaking up the old concrete, preparing the foundation, and pouring fresh concrete that is properly finished for a smooth, long-lasting surface. Experienced contractors may also incorporate reinforcement techniques to enhance the driveway’s strength and longevity. This process helps ensure that the driveway can withstand daily use, weather conditions, and the weight of vehicles without cracking or deteriorating prematurely.

Many driveway problems can be addressed through replacement, especially when repairs are no longer effective. Common issues include extensive cracking, uneven surfaces, sinking or settling, and surface spalling or crumbling. These problems not only diminish curb appeal but can also pose safety hazards, such as tripping or difficulty maneuvering vehicles. Replacing a driveway can restore a property’s appearance and functionality, providing a solid, level surface that improves safety and enhances the overall property value.

The overview below groups typical Concrete Driveway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Bellevue,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typically, minor concrete driveway repairs or patching can cost between $250 and $600. Many routine fixes fall within this range, depending on the extent of the damage and local labor rates.

Standard Replacement - A full driveway replacement for an average-sized property often ranges from $3,000 to $7,000. Most projects in Bellevue and nearby areas tend to land in this middle tier, with costs varying based on materials and size.

Larger or Complex Projects - More extensive or intricate driveway replacements, such as decorative finishes or reinforced concrete, can reach $8,000 to $15,000 or more. Fewer projects push into this higher range, usually due to customization or larger lot sizes.

Premium or Custom Work - High-end finishes, custom designs, or premium materials can push costs beyond $15,000. These projects are less common and typically involve specialized features or larger-scale renovations.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of replacing a concrete driveway? Replacing a concrete driveway can improve curb appeal, enhance durability, and increase the safety of your property by providing a smooth, even surface.

How do I know if my concrete driveway needs replacement? Signs that may indicate the need for replacement include large cracks, uneven surfaces, spalling, or extensive damage that cannot be repaired effectively.

What types of driveway replacement options are available? Local contractors often offer various options such as new poured concrete, stamped concrete, or decorative finishes to suit different styles and preferences.

What should I consider when choosing a contractor for driveway replacement? It’s important to look for experienced local service providers with good reputations, clear communication, and a history of quality work in the area.

Can a damaged driveway be repaired instead of replaced? Minor cracks and surface damage can often be repaired, but extensive deterioration typically requires full replacement to ensure longevity and safety.
